带来一款开源且永久免费、轻量级的笔记项目:memos,采用go语言开发,主要专注于纯文本笔记,同时还为那些喜欢风格化笔记的人提供常见的 Markdown 格式支持。在线体验:
https://demo.usememos.com/explore
目前该项目在 GitHub 社区获得了 25.2K stars,1.8K forks。累计发布了60多个版本,平均每半个月就发布一次新版本,超过80万次下载。
功能特性
- 开源轻量级,永久免费
- 简洁友好的界面,专注于纯文本笔记
- 开箱即用,只需几秒钟即可使用 Docker 自托管
- 支持 Markdown 格式
- 编辑 memo,归档,删除,置顶
- 支持注册及登录
- 支持 SQLite、MySQL 等数据库
- 支持 AWS S3 存储、单点登录 (SSO) 以及与 Telegram Bot 的集成
- 支持备忘录评论、RSS 订阅等社交功能,轻松定制和分享笔记
- 用于第三方服务的 RESTful API,可以通过接口进行系统集成
- 支持移动应用程序、Chrome扩展以及与其他软件应用程序的集成
- 灵活、可扩展性和易于设置,保护数据和隐私
- 多语言支持,支持 20 多种语言,可供全球不同的受众使用
Docker部署
1、创建 docker-compose.yml
version: "3.0"
services:
memos:
image: neosmemo/memos:stable
container_name: memos
volumes:
- ~/.memos/:/var/opt/memos
ports:
- 5230:5230
2、启动服务
docker-compose up -d
或使用docker run一键部署启动
docker run -d \
--init \
--name memos \
--publish 5230:5230 \
--volume ~/.memos/:/var/opt/memos \
neosmemo/memos:stable
3、在浏览器访问http://<SERVER IP>:5230
首次登录需创建管理员账号、密码
© 版权声明
THE END
暂无评论内容